How much do international purchasing manager j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average yearly pay for international purchasing manager in Baton Rouge, LA is $80,853.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$62,400.00 and $96,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What does an international purchasing manager do?

An International Purchasing Manager is responsible for sourcing and procuring goods and services from global suppliers to ensure cost-effectiveness and quality. They negotiate contracts, manage supplier relationships, and oversee logistics and compliance with international trade regulations. Their role requires strong analytical skills, cultural awareness, and knowledge of global supply chain management. They work closely with internal teams to align purchasing strategies with business objectives.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an international purchasing manager?

To thrive as an International Purchasing Manager, you need expertise in global sourcing, vendor negotiation, supply chain management, and a relevant degree such as business, supply chain, or international trade. Familiarity with ERP systems (like SAP or Oracle), procurement software, and certifications such as CPM or CPSM are highly beneficial. Strong interpersonal, cross-cultural communication, and organizational skills help facilitate effective collaboration with global suppliers and internal teams. These abilities are essential for managing complex international transactions efficiently, mitigating risks, and ensuring cost-effective and timely procurement.

What are some common challenges faced by international purchasing managers in a global supply chain environment?

International Purchasing Managers often encounter challenges such as navigating varying regulations and compliance standards, managing exchange rates, and dealing with logistical complexities across different countries. They must also address risks related to political instability, supply chain disruptions, and differences in business culture or communication styles. Proactively building a strong network of reliable suppliers and staying current with global market trends can help mitigate these challenges. Collaboration and frequent communication with internal stakeholders, such as logistics and finance teams, are key to successful international purchasing operations.
